Change Brush Size Fast in Photoshop (Shortcuts)
Speed up your painting workflow by mastering brush resizing and hardness shortcuts in Photoshop. You’ll learn bracket-key shortcuts and the Alt + right-click drag gesture to adjust size and softness on the fly. These tips also apply to many other painting tools.

Step-by-step instructions
1
Select the Brush Tool
Press B to select the Brush Tool.
Ensure your document is active and the target layer is editable.
2
Resize with bracket keys
Press [ to decrease brush size.
Press ] to increase brush size.
3
Adjust size and hardness with Alt + right-click drag
Hold Alt and right-click, then drag right to increase size or left to decrease.
While dragging, move up to make the brush softer (lower hardness) and down to make it harder.
4
Use these shortcuts with other painting tools
Switch to tools like the Eraser, Clone Stamp, or Healing Brush.
Use [ and ] and the Alt + right-click drag gesture to adjust their brush tips as well.
